We're in Liberty Hill and struggle with bare patches in our lawn and overgrown shrubs. Can you help?
Absolutely. These are common issues in our area due to the rocky soil and specific climate. We start by evaluating your property's grading and soil health, which often requires earthmoving or regrading to improve drainage and root growth. For overgrown shrubs, we can design a refreshed planting plan with native, drought-tolerant species that are easier to maintain. Our solutions often integrate new irrigation systems and hardscaping like walkways or patios to create a more cohesive and manageable outdoor space that thrives in Liberty Hill.
